dc.description.abstractIn this paper, the problem of the most efficient use of the Operating Rooms (ORs) which one of the most important departments of hospitals, was tackled. Efficient use of operating rooms is a scheduling problem with many constraints. This type of problem is defined as NP-Hard. Complex problems involving multiple constraints are defined as NP-Hard type problems. As the NP-Hard type problem does not consist of polynomial values, the solution of such problems becomes complicated. Such problems cannot be solved by classical mathematical methods. For the solution of NP-Hard type problems which have high level of complexity and many constraints, heuristic and meta-heuristic algorithms such as Genetic Algorithm (GA), tabu search algorithm, simulated annealing algorithm and partical swarm optimization algorithm have emerged. In this paper, the operating room scheduling problem is solved by the genetic algorithm. When coding the program, the C# programming language was preferred because of the visual advantages and user-friendliness of the language.en_US
